Hafiy Wrote:how do i change the network update text to Shutting Down Psp
the text, as mentioned, is contained in the topmenu. however to get that icon to actually do something else you must use a prx created to do something else. someone created a prx that allows you to shut down the psp instantly however it was discovered if you use its reboot functionality and hold the r trigger it will of course take you to the recovery menu. anyway then you copy it to your flash overwriting the network prx so obviously it has to be renamed beforehand.

so:
topmenu = text of the network update.
the prx = controls what happens when you click network update.
